VGCollect for Android / Any interest in a BlackBerry10 vgcollect app?
« on: August 04, 2013, 10:43:07 pm »
Just wondering if I'd be the only one that would love one.  I use the vgcollect website (which rocks by the way!!) on my BlackBerries but quite frankly when I'm in a store looking to see if I already have a game I'd like to buy and I can't get any coverage to check, it sucks :(

The fact that I can't browse my collection offline prompted me to dabble in prototyping a BlackBerry10 app (full disclosure: I work for Blackberry).  I'll be honest I haven't seen what the Android version looks like - my wife uses an android so laziness is my only excuse here.  The prototype is currently using canned json data since according to http://vgcollect.com/forum/index.php/topic,2237.msg36459.html#msg36459 there is no public API, but in the couple of hours I put into it so far I've got it viewing my collection and wish/sell lists.  Live data with offline caching/browsing would be awesome to add, so I figured maybe if there was enough demand that could happen.

Hopefully it's not too forward of me for just going ahead and doing it.  I'd love to open source it if that was a possibility, or even just give it away to whomever maintains this wonderful site if they want it!

Here's an odd one - I was browsing my SNES collection and it told me I had 3 pages. The 3rd page happened to have very few items, maybe 1.  On the 2nd page I deleted a game, and then tried to go to page 3 and got a PHP SQL error - basically it said a simple select statement was broken but really the query returned no rows.  When I clicked back in my browser (FF 22) it took me to the cached page 2, when I pressed F5 only then did my page 2 update and the 3rd page disappeared (i.e. the option of a 3rd page was gone, navigation bar showed prev-1-2-next instead of prev-1-2-3-next as before).  Also a few games appeared in the middle of Page 2 that *I swear* were not there before (but should have been) once the page refreshed.

Presumably I had only 1 game on page 3 and deleting a game on page 2 removed the need for a page 3 but the current page 2 I was viewing did not update to reflect that.  Also, an SQL error should show a nice page not a PHP error page IMHO.
